VLO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2020 in Review

901 of the 4,956 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Valero Energy (VLO) for Q3 2020, worth a combined $13.5B — down 25% from $18.1B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 159 funds closed out of VLO and 70 opened new positions — a net loss of 89 holders — while 376 trimmed existing stakes and 340 added.

The largest buyer was Capital World Investors, adding an estimated $428M. The largest seller was Fidelity Investments, cutting an estimated $206M.
